Once an abandoned freight rail️, 2025–2026 WRI Ross Center #PrizeforCities finalist 🏆 Atlanta Beltline is now a 22-mile (35.4km) network of vibrant trails, parks, affordable housing and local businesses throughout Atlanta, 🇺🇸.
Drawing from the Beltline’s 21 years of urban transformation, Director of Design Kevin Burke & Chief Operating Officer Ruben Brooks offer two 🔑 pieces of advice for other #cities:
🤝 Continuously adapt projects to better serve communities
🪙 Maintain a dedicated funding stream
“We tell cities all the time that you don’t have to mimic exactly what we did, but you should mimic our principles: being comprehensive in community development and making sure that every part of your community can see themselves in the project,” 💬 Atlanta Beltline, Inc. president & CEO Clyde Higgs.
